This is the third edition (August 2013) of my book “Loving Common Lisp, or the Savvy Programmer’s Secret Weapon.” I removed some of the older material from the earlier editions and added application examples for using Common Lisp clients for: MongoDB, Solr, CouchDB, and relational databases. I also added a chapter using my Natural Language Processing (NLP) library and a short chapter on information gathering.
The purpose of this book is to provide a quick introduction to Common Lisp and then provide the user with many fun and useful examples for using Common Lisp.
Before you buy this book you can first look at the programming examples at https://github.com/mark-watson/loving-common-lisp
The author has used Lisp programming languages professionally since the 1980s.
